Balkans Group part of the Commission of Experts on measurement of the territory of Kosovo

27 February 2017 – Balkans Group Senior Program Manager Jeton A. Rexha was part of the Expert Commission for the measurement of territory of the Republic of Kosovo. The Association of Serb Municipalities: Understanding conflicting views of Albanians and Serbs

January 2017 – The Agreement on the Association/Community of Serb Majority Municipalities marks the cornerstone of discord of the EU-facilitated dialogue between Kosovo and Serbia. The General Principles for the establishment of the Association/Community, agreed in August 2015, brought more controversy and caused an unprecedented crisis in Kosovo. The Association of Serb Municipalities: Understanding conflicting views of Albanians and Serbs

The Agreement on the Association/Community of Serb Majority Municipalities marks the cornerstone of discord of the EU-facilitated dialogue between Kosovo and Serbia. Kosovo Serbs are the community most affected by the creation of an Association of Serb Municipalities, but they are also the most marginalised group in the Brussels process.
